Super Keynote 3 | Performance Hall – Disrupting a Tired Industry: A Fireside Chat with Casper CEO Philip Krim

Find out how Philip Krim took this $200M sleep startup from $0 to $100M in the first full year, and onward to $200M in 2016. Since launch, Casper has expanded across the globe, and introduced sheets, pillows, a foundation, and even a dog mattress to it's product lineup. Casper was named one of Fast Company's 50 Most Innovative Companies in 2017, and Forbes says, “Casper can do for sleep what Nike did for sports.”
